Civil Defence launches new firefighting vehicles

The General Directorate of Civil Defence launched 13 modern fire engines on Thursday.

The vehicles were unveiled at a function at Civil Defence headquarters at Wadi Al Sail, in the presence of Director-General Brigadier Hamad Osman al-Duhaimi and directors of various departments.

Al-Duhaimi, while attending the function, said that the new vehicles are from the first batch and that more such fire engines will be launched in due course to keep pace with the latest developments in Civil Defence and firefighting.

“These vehicles will be ready to serve the requirements of the 2022 FIFA World Cup,” he explained.

The designated officers at Civil Defence have been trained to handle the latest type of vehicles.

Captain Abdullah Saqr al-Jassem, transport officer at Civil Defence, said the new vehicles have been introduced in line with the urban development and expansion taking place in the country and to cover all areas.
